An upscaled Thrustline Duster, usin' Semroc body tubes and nose cone, me hearties, 1/8" plywood fins, 38mm motor mount. Dual deploy usin' a Perfectflight MAWD, 12" Top Flite drogue chute, and a 36" hemispherical main by Spherachutes. My level 1 certification rocket.

This be goin' t' be me rocket for t' "Blackjack 21" contest, fly t' same rocket at least 3, but no more than 4 times and get as close t' 21,000 ft as possible without goin' over... Avast! bonus altitude for blackjack/smokey motors. A great idea for a contest. Awesome boost on t' "FastJack" motor put it way up there. I saw t' drogue event, assumin' it was at apogee since t' rocket wasn't much more than a speck. Had toruble trackin' it on t' way down, me bucko, it was really movin' with t' wind. Luckily some folks on t' line were able t' keep deadlights on and eventually we saw t' main deploy way out near t' edge o' t' lakebed. Once it landed I could see t' chute bobbin' up and down in t' wind so I knew t' rocket was gettin' beat up. Luckily thar be another flyer out drivin' t' edge o' t' lakebed lookin' for his rocket and he brought mine back in. I've flown this motor before and got 300 feet more out o' it this time. Unfortunately this turned out t' be me last flight at Springfest as t' wind came up hard overnight and blew me and me little campin' tent back t' California.
